What is Pokerus?

Pokerus is a very useful and VERY rare virus in the Pokemon world. This virus will allow Pokemon to gain Effort Values twice as fast as usual. It's the same thing as using a Macho Brace or other Power item, except the Pokemon doesn't have to hold an item, and their speed will not be cut in half.

How do you tell if Pokemon cards are fake?

A quick way to test if your Pokémon card is real or fake is to take a close look at the edge of it. Real Pokémon cards have a very thin sheet of black between the cardboard. It's very thin, but up close it is easy to see the darkness between the two thin halves of the card. Fake cards do not have this.

How do you tell if a Pokemon card is rare?

Look in the bottom right corner of the card to find the rarity symbol, next to the card number:
  1. A circle means the card is common, while a diamond marks uncommon cards.
  2. A star means the card is rare, while a star H or three stars are special, extra-rare cards.

How do you know if pokerus is active?

Infected Pokémon will have a purple icon next to their name—either a purple smiley icon or a bar that says “Pokérus.” A smiley icon indicates that the Pokémon has recovered from the virus while the bar icon means that the Pokémon is still infected and can spread the infection to others in the team.

What does the R mean on Pokemon cards?

What do the "R" "U" and "C" after some of your Pokémon card listings mean? They represent the card's rarity for Wizards of the Coast Pokémon sets. R stands for Rare, U for Uncommon, C for common. Rares are marked with a star on the cards, Uncommons with a diamond, and Commons with a circle.

How does the Pokerus work?

When a Pokémon has the Pokérus, it gains double the effort values from battling (e.g., fighting a Magikarp will give two Speed EVs, rather than one). Effort points gained from vitamins and wings are not doubled. The infected Pokémon can infect other Pokémon with the virus for a period of one to four days.

What are the 3 stars in Pokemon go?

Niantic The new appraisal system will give each Pokemon a rating out of three stars

The ratings are as follows:

  • Zero Stars: 50% or below.
  • One Star: Between 51.1% and 64.4%
  • Two Stars: Between 66.7% and 80%
  • Three Stars (orange): Between 82.2% 98%
  • Three Stars (pink): 100% perfect IV.

How can you tell if a Pokemon is shiny?

4 Answers
  1. The pokemon will be coloured differently.
  2. When the pokemon enters battle, a little sparkling animation will occur, along with a unique sound.
  3. In the pokemon interface, there will be a red star near the markings to indicate that the pokemon is shiny.
